    Backedup tub
    How do I get the water out of the shower that has backed up in it? How do I unclog it? It is connected to the toilet because it looks like toilet water has backed up.

    Remedying the 2nd question will also remedy the first question. All plumbing drains eventually to the same sewer line. The toilet is close to the shower so the backup shows there first. If you have a septic tank, it may be full & require "pumping out" by a commercial company. They will always tell you that you need new drain fields. Don't automatically believe them. If you have city sewer, then there is a clog. In either case, try drain cleaner chemicals such as Drano, ETC. in the shower drain. Do NOT use these cleaners in the toilet. In the case of septic tanks, roots may be growing inside the tank filling/clogging the tank. There are chemicals for these as well. If all this fails. Remove the shower drain cover & run a "snake" through the drain to clear the clog.
